NWA and New Beginnings Hiroshima

Could this weekend be an NWA World Title Change?  Kojima defends against Bryon Wilcott on the 8th at New Beginnings Hiroshima, a New Japan event.  Is this the night Wilcott wins the championship?  It appears Wilcott dropped the NWA 360 title to Killer McKenzie last weekend, so he is free for a belt.  Also appearing there will be Michael Tarver, who takes on Kojima's tag team partner, Tenzan.  Remember Tarver tried to help Wilcott in his last attempt to win the NWA world title at NWA Houston Invasion, and Wilcott helped Tarver in his match against Jax Dane at that same event.  Expect more help as Feb. 11th NJPW advertises New Beginnings Osaka as having a #1 Contender match for the NWA World Tag Team belts where Tarver and Wilcott take on Kojima and Tenzan.  So, I expect big news to come out of this weekend.

One more thing about New Beginnings Hiroshima.  The main event is Hiroshi Tanahashi vs. Shinsuke Nakamura for the IWPG Intercontinental Championship.  This is a great feud that has spanned years.  Tanahashi won the belt from Nakamura at Wrestle Kingdom 8.  Now is the rematch.  Great stuff.  To whet the appetite, a little footage from their Heavyweight battle a few years ago.
